Animals of Montana also helps educate the public, government agencies and special interest groups about “coexisting with wild predators”. Troy’s grizzlies demonstrate what happens to sloppy campsites and new urban developments near wilderness areas. He also does clinics with his bears, mountain lions and wolves to teach back country users about predator behaviors. Contact Troy Hyde for more information.
